Output d84bc61dc067252e89a7c781c944b5c62e39f2b23d0a03d851b2ecc2ece0cf0d:0

value
2038511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77f2f030281b31141f5132feeecb707dd6b37759 OP_EQUAL
address
3CdFN1tEvXF4wj1DWM3G4AqQkh316gxANZ
transaction
d84bc61dc067252e89a7c781c944b5c62e39f2b23d0a03d851b2ecc2ece0cf0d
spent
true